Ten is returning two US favorites next week.

NCIS LA will return to Tuesday nights with season 10 which began in September.

To Live and Die in Mexico

The immediate aftermath of the Mexican cartel’s shoulder-fired missile that blew up a truck carrying Callen, Sam, Kensi and Deeks, is disastrous.

As the wreckage burns, cartel boss Spencer Williams arrives on the scene and orders his men to remove the bodies from the vehicle.

Kensi is injured but lucid; Callen has broken ribs and a punctured lung; and Sam’s previously wounded leg is bleeding profusely, its stitches torn open. Deeks, meanwhile, is unconscious, having suffered a traumatic brain injury.

Spencer will begin putting bullets into the injured NCIS agents if they do not reveal the location of his missing son.

9.30PM Tuesday on Ten

Fans of NCIS New Orleans will get new double episodes on Saturday night.

See You Soon/Inside Out

LaSalle frantically knocks at the door of Pride’s bar. Breaking in, he finds Pride’s near lifeless body. Calling an ambulance and backup, LaSalle notices Amelia Parsons fleeing the scene and gives chase. Though he manages to shoot her, Amelia escapes.

While Pride fights for his life in the ICU, the team scours the city for the hit woman who attempted to assassinate him.

NCIS’ Special Agent Leroy Jethro Gibbs puts in a guest appearance via a video conference with LaSalle. Gibbs reveals that Parson was a CIA contractor, and her husband was killed in a fight with Pride. As such, Amelia’s quest to bring down Dwayne is personal, not professional.

8:30pm Saturday October 20 on Ten
